The Challenging Part
The most challenging requirement of this honor is probably this:
5. If you are 16 years old or younger, do the following for a minimum of 40 minutes per week for three weeks.
- a. Assist a teacher in designing and preparing a bulletin board.
- b. Assist a teacher in preparing learning aids.
- c. With the supervision of a teacher, teach a child or class at least one concept.
